Baked salmon with dill potatoes
A rich salmon fillet baked in the oven, with warm potatoes tossed in dill.
35 minutes, serves 2. About 340 g a serving, with 23 g of fat and 4 g of fibre in it.
Who this suits
Munchable's rules clear this recipe for low FODMAP, lactose, SIBO and IBD, read at the strictest setting the app offers.
Ingredients
- 2 salmon fillets
- 400 g new potatoes, halved
- 2 tsp olive oil
- 2 tbsp dill, chopped
- 1 tsp salt
Method
- Heat the oven to 190C fan.
- Boil the potatoes in salted water for 15 minutes, until tender, then drain.
- Put the salmon on a lined tray, season, and bake for 12 to 14 minutes until it flakes.
- Toss the warm potatoes with the olive oil and dill and season.
- Serve the salmon on top.
